About H Blöch
H Blöch is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Epidemiology, Surgery, Molecular Biology and Emergency Medical Services, having authored 33 papers that have together received 504 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Tuberculosis Research and Epidemiology (16 papers), Mycobacterium research and diagnosis (11 papers), Bacterial Genetics and Biotechnology (2 papers), Immunodeficiency and Autoimmune Disorders (2 papers), Central Venous Catheters and Hemodialysis (2 papers), Chemical Reactions and Isotopes (1 paper), Healthcare and Venom Research (1 paper) and Hepatitis B Virus Studies (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Microbiology (11 citations), Infectious Diseases (206 citations), Epidemiology (208 citations), Endocrinology (23 citations) and Immunology (88 citations). H Blöch has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, United States and France. Frequent co-authors include Hans Noll, E. Lederer, J. Asselineau, Anthony W. Segal, H. Erlenmeyer, E. Sorkin, Beat R. Simmen, Daniel Widelock, Yûichi Yamamura and Annemarie S. Walter.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Infectious Diseases, Lung, Pathobiology, Nature and Recent results in cancer research.
